Why would diabetics lose weight?
1 Answer(s) Available
Answer # 1 #
With diabetes, the body either doesn't make enough of a hormone called insulin or can't effectively use the insulin it does make. Insulin controls the levels of glucose in the blood after you eat a meal. People with type 1 diabetes may lose weight unintentionally since they can't use the sugar they eat for energy.
